Choosing between the Kawasaki Ninja 1100SX vs Royal Enfield Himalayan 450? BikeJunction is here to help! The Ninja 1100SX starts at ₹ 14.42 Lakh, while the Himalayan 450 is priced at ₹ 3.06 Lakh (ex-showroom). You can easily compare all the required parameters for your new two-wheeler. These two-wheelers have powerful motors with good performance. Among them, the Ninja 1100SX offers 113 Nm @ 7600 rpm torque. The Himalayan 450 gives 40 Nm @ 5500 rpm torque. Apart from all this, you can pick from 1 colour options for the Ninja 1100SX and 6 for the Himalayan 450. you will get a more extensive comparison of Kawasaki Ninja 1100SX and Royal Enfield Himalayan 450, which will definitely clear your confusion between these two-wheelers.
